Habitat and social dynamics
Tiger mantises are typically solitary and territorial organisms that rely on concealment and ambush to capture prey. They often defend a patch of foliage and stems that provides shelter and hunting opportunities. Encounters with rivals are relatively rare but can become intense when borders are crossed or mating opportunities arise.
In undisturbed habitats these encounters are brief and highly ritualized. The outcomes depend on the relative size and experience of the individuals involved. Information gathered from field observations supports the view that routine interactions tend to avoid injury through a sequence of displays.
Visual signals of aggression
Aggressive encounters begin with observable changes in posture and facial display. These visual signals often precede direct contact and help rivals assess risk before any physical movement is made. Recognizing these cues allows observers to interpret escalation in a meaningful way.
Signals To Observe
-
Flattening of the forewings to appear larger and more intimidating
-
Elevation of the forelegs and arching of the thorax
-
Fixed eye contact and direct orientation toward a rival
-
Mandible widening and mouth opening as a threat display
-
Tension in the body and a slight twisting of the abdomen
-
Sudden shifts in stance that indicate readiness to lunge or strike
Physical actions and postures
When aggression becomes necessary or unavoidable tiger mantises engage in physical actions that change the immediate dynamics of the encounter. These actions can escalate into an exchange of blows or a brief grappling contest. The sequence of movements tends to follow a predictable pattern that observers can study with care.
Lunges often occur after a brief period of display and assessment. Armament displays and rapid leg movements are used to disrupt the opponent and create an opening for a strike. Even in captivity these actions rarely result in lasting harm when handled respectfully and with proper space.

Environmental factors that modulate aggression
External conditions strongly influence the likelihood of aggressive interactions. Temperature, humidity, and daytime light levels can alter metabolic readiness and the perception of threat. Scarcity of prey or nesting resources tends to increase aggressiveness because competition becomes more costly.
Crowding and confinement inside enclosures can also elevate stress levels. When space is limited more frequent encounters occur and the need to establish personal boundaries becomes urgent. In natural settings these factors interact with life stage and prior experience to shape the intensity of aggressive displays.
Age and sex differences in aggressive behavior
Juveniles and adults show distinct patterns of aggression that relate to life history. Younger mantises may display restraint as they learn hunting skills and avoid injury. Adults carry higher reputational costs in terms of territory defense and mating success and therefore may exhibit more frequent or more intense displays.
Gender also influences aggression. Males may engage in displays to gain access to receptive females without direct conflict. Females can show strong defense of eggs and territories, particularly when guarding oothecae and nearby resources. These differences help explain why not all encounters produce the same outcomes.

Methods for observation and data collection
Structured observation protocols improve the reliability of assessments of aggressive behavior. Researchers record the sequence of signals, the context of the encounter, and any resulting movements. Video recordings can augment field notes and help verify interpretations after the fact.
Standardized ethograms, which list the observable behaviors and their order, provide a practical tool for consistent data collection. This approach supports comparisons across species and environments and contributes to a clearer understanding of social dynamics in tiger mantises.
